The Portuguese equivalent of the English phrase 'the official language' is the following: a lingua oficial. The Portuguese pronunciation is the following: ah LEE-ngwah oh-FEE-syahl. The word-by-word translation is the following: 'a' means 'the'; 'lingua' 'language'; 'oficial' 'official'.

The Portuguese equivalent of the English sentence 'Our official language in Brazil is Portuguese' is the following:A nossa lingua oficial no Brasil e o Portuguesor O nosso idioma oficial no Brasil e o Portugues.The Portuguese pronunciation is the following: ah NAW-suh LEE-ngwuh oh-FEE-syahl eh oo pawh-too-GAYSH; and oo NAW-soo ee-DJOH-muh oh-FEE-syal eh oo pawh-too-GAYSH. The word-by-word translation is the following: 'a' and 'o' mean 'the'; 'nossa' and 'nosso' 'our'; 'lingua' and 'idioma' 'language'; 'oficial' 'official'; 'no' 'in the'; 'Brasil' 'Brazil'; 'e' '[It] is'; 'Portugues' 'Portuguese'.
